A florist is making bouquets of flowers for a wedding. Each bouquet will have 9 flowers. The graph shows the linear relationship between y, the number of flowers used, and x, the number of bouquets. The florist will use no more than 8 bouquets for the wedding. Which set best represents the domain of the function for this situation?
{0, 2, 4, 6, 8, 10}
{0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8}
{0, 18, 36, 54, 72, 90}
{0, 9, 18, 27, 36, 45, 54, 63, 72}

A coach has 96 golf balls for the school’s golf team. The coach will give each player on the team 8 golf balls. The graph shows the linear relationship between y, the number of golf balls remaining for the team, and x, the number of players on the team. The coach will use no more than 6 players on the school’s golf team. Which set best represents the range of the function for this situation?
{96, 84, 72, 60, 48, 36, 24}
{8, 9, 10, 11, 12, 13, 14}
{96, 88, 80, 72, 64, 56, 48}
{0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6}

The value of y is directly proportional to the value of x.
If y = 35 when x = 140, what is the value of y when x = 70?
y = 17.5
y = 35
y = 70
y = 140
